CHERRY NUT BARS



Cherry Nut Bars image

These are a hit with my friends and family, especially my hubby!!

Provided by Sherri Greer

Categories     Fruit Desserts

Time 50m

Number Of Ingredients 8

2 c all purpose flour
2 c uncooked quick-cooking oats
1 1/2 c sugar
1 1/4 c butter, melted
1/2 c chopped pecans
1 tsp baking soda
1 can(s) (21 oz) cherry pie filling
1 c mini marshmallows

Steps:

  • 1. Heat oven to 350 degrees
  • 2. Combine all ingredients except pie filling and marshmallows in large bowl. Beat at low speed, scraping bowl often, until mixture resembles course crumbs. Reserve 1 1/2 cups crumb mixture for topping.
  • 3. Press remaining crumb mixture into ungreased 13x9-inch baking pan. Bake for 12-15 minutes or until lightly browned on edges.
  • 4. Gently spoon pie filling over hot, partially baked crust; sprinkle with marshmallows. Sprinkle with reserved crumb mixture. Continue baking 25-35 minutes or until lightly browned. Cool Completely. Cut into bars.

EASY CHERRY BARS



Easy Cherry Bars image

Easy Cherry Bars are a tasty summer treat! Shortbread double crust with cherry pie filling baked in a sheet pan and topped with sweet vanilla almond glaze.

Provided by Sabrina Snyder

Categories     Dessert

Time 55m

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 cup butter (, softened)
2 cups sugar
1 teaspoon salt
4 large eggs (, room temperature)
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1/4 teaspoon almond extract
3 cups flour
2 cans cherry pie filling (, 21 ounces each )
1 cup confectioners' sugar
1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
1/2 teaspoon almond extract
2-3 tablespoons whole milk

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Spray a 15x10 sheet pan with baking spray.
  • In a stand mixer, cream butter, sugar, and salt on medium speed until light and fluffy.
  • Add eggs, one at a time, then add extracts.
  • Gradually fold in flour to butter mixture until combined and dough forms.
  • Press 3 cups dough into prepared pan.
  • Spread with cherry pie filling covering all the dough evenly.
  • Drop remaining dough by teaspoonfuls over filling.
  • Bake 35-40 minutes, or until golden brown.
  • Cool completely in pan before glazing.

CHERRY NUT JEWEL BARS



Cherry Nut Jewel Bars image

This is a recipe picked up in the grocery store. I believe Chippits put out the booklet. I have it written in my little recipe book and our family love it at Christmas time, if it lasts that long!

Provided by Sharon in Ontario.

Categories     Bar Cookie

Time 55m

Yield 15 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 1/4 cups all-purpose flour
1 cup brown sugar, packed (divided in two)
3/4 cup butter
2 eggs
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 1/2 cups salted mixed nuts
1 1/2 cups candied cherries (green and red)
1 cup chocolate chips

Steps:

  • Combine flour and 1/3 cup brown sugar.
  • Cut butter into mixture until it resembles course crumbs.
  • Press into uingreaded 13 x 9 inch baking pan.
  • Bake at 350 for 5 minute.
  • Beat eggs slightly in large bowl.
  • Stir in 2/3 cup brown sugar and salt.
  • Add nuts, cherries and chippits.
  • Toss to coat.
  • Spoon fruit mixture over baked layer.
  • Bake another 20 minutes.

WALNUT AND DRIED CHERRY BARS



Walnut and Dried Cherry Bars image

Provided by Ellie Krieger

Categories     dessert

Time 1h25m

Yield 12 bars, serving size: 1 bar

Number Of Ingredients 14

1 cup quick-cooking oats
3/4 cup whole-wheat pastry flour or regular whole-wheat flour
1/4 cup toasted wheat germ
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/2 cup honey
1/3 cup unsweetened applesauce
1/4 cup canola oil
1 egg, beaten to mix
1 egg white
3/4 cup chopped dried tart cherries
1/2 cup finely chopped walnuts
Cooking spray
1/4 cup "fruit only" apricot preserves

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. In a medium bowl, whisk together the oats, flour, wheat germ, cinnamon and salt.
  • In another bowl, whisk together the honey, applesauce, oil, egg and egg white until well combined. Stir in the oatmeal mixture until well combined. Add the dried cherries and walnuts.
  • Coat an 8-inch square baking pan with cooking spray. Spread the mixture into the prepared pan and bake until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out
  • clean, 30 to 35 minutes. Put the preserves in a small saucepan and bring to a boil. As soon as the bars come out of the oven, brush with the preserves. Cool completely and cut into 12 bars, about 4 by1 1/2 inches each.

COCONUT CHERRY BARS



Coconut Cherry Bars image

Take a break from chocolate and make these cheery cherry bars.

Provided by Betty Crocker Kitchens

Categories     Dessert

Time 1h15m

Yield 30

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 cup Gold Medal™ all-purpose flour
1/2 cup butter or margarine, softened
3 tablespoons powdered sugar
2 eggs
1 cup granulated sugar
3/4 cup chopped nuts
1/2 cup flaked coconut
1/2 cup chopped maraschino cherries, drained
1/4 cup Gold Medal™ all-purpose flour
1/2 teaspoon baking powder
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on vanilla

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 350°F. Grease 8- or 9-inch square pan.
  • In medium bowl, mix 1 cup flour, the butter and powdered sugar with spoon until flour is moistened. Press mixture in pan. Bake 10 minutes.
  • In medium bowl, beat eggs. Stir in remaining ingredients. Spread over baked layer.
  • Bake 25 to 30 minutes or until golden brown. Cool completely, about 30 minutes. For bars, cut into 6 rows by 5 rows.

CHERRY NUT BARS



Cherry Nut Bars image

From Land o' Lake. I think it is unique because of the marshmallows in it. You don't really taste them (in fact everyone surprised when I said they were in there) but they add a wonderful creamy note that compliment the cherries beautifully. The oats in the more traditional shortbread crust is an excellent addition also.

Provided by Marg CaymanDesigns

Categories     Bar Cookie

Time 40m

Yield 48 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8

2 cups flour
1 teaspoon baking soda
2 cups quick oats
1 1/4 cups butter, melted
1 1/2 cups sugar
21 ounces cherry pie filling
1/2 cup pecans, Chopped
1 cup mini marshmallows

Steps:

  • In large mixing bowl, mix flour, oats, sugar, pecans, baking soda and butter.
  • Mix at low speed until crumbly.
  • Reserve 1 1/2 cups of mixture for topping; press remainder into bottom of 9 x 13-inch baking pan.
  • Bake at 350°F 12-15 minutes.
  • Spoon pie filling evenly over crust.
  • Sprinkle marshmallows and remaining crumbs over top.
  • Return to oven 25 to 35 minutes more, or until topping is golden.
  • Cut into bars when cool.

CHERRY WALNUT BARS



Cherry Walnut Bars image

Bars with a shortbread-like base and topped with frosting and coconut.

Provided by Roxanne

Categories     Desserts     Nut Dessert Recipes     Walnut Dessert Recipes

Yield 24

Number Of Ingredients 13

2 ¼ cups all-purpose flour
½ cup white sugar
1 cup butter, softened
2 eggs
1 cup packed brown sugar
½ teaspoon salt
½ teaspoon baking powder
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
½ cup chopped walnuts
½ cup flaked coconut
1 (4 ounce) jar maraschino cherries
1 teaspoon butter
1 cup confectioners' sugar

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(180 degrees C).
  • Mix together flour, white sugar and butter or margarine. Mix until crumbly. Press into a 9 x 13 inch pan. Bake for 20 minutes or until lightly browned.
  • Beat eggs, sugar, salt, baking powder, and vanilla. Drain and chop cherries, reserving liquid. Stir chopped cherries, nuts, and coconut into egg mixture. Pour on top of crust.
  • Bake 25 min. Cool.
  • Combine 1 teaspoon butter and 1 cup confectioner's sugar with enough liquid from cherries until spreadable. Frost bars. Sprinkle with coconut when icing is set.

CHERRY CHOCOLATE NUT BARS RECIPE



Cherry Chocolate Nut Bars Recipe image

Cherry chocolate nut bars are the perfect treat. They have all of the crunch along with sweet and chewy marshmallow textures.

Provided by Kendra Murdock

Categories     Dessert

Time 2h

Number Of Ingredients 5

12 ounces milk chocolate chips (1 package)
¾ cup chunky peanut butter
12 ounces salted peanuts (chopped)
10.5 ounces miniature marshmallows (1 package)
16 ounces cherry frosting (1 package)

Steps:

  • Melt chocolate chips and peanut butter on low in the microwave. Stir well and add the chopped peanuts. Spread half of this mixture in a 9 x 13 inch glass pan sprayed very lightly with non stick cooking spray. Place in fridge to set up.
  • Melt marshmallows in the microwave on very low stirring every 20 seconds. When melted and smooth, stir in the frosting.
  • Spread this mixture carefully on top of the chocolate layer. Let cool in the fridge.
  • Top with remaining chocolate for the last layer. If it has set up a little, just microwave it for about 30 seconds and stir well. Be sure to spread each layer to the edges of the pan.
  • Refrigerate until firm. Cut into pieces - about 48.
  • Store in refrigerator.

CHERRY BARS



Cherry Bars image

Whip up a pan of these festive bars in just 20 minutes with staple ingredients and cherry pie filling. Between the easy preparation and the pretty colors, they're destined to become a holiday classic. -Jane Kamp, Grand Rapids, Michigan

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 55m

Yield 5 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 13

1 cup butter, softened
2 cups sugar
1 teaspoon salt
4 large eggs, room temperature
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1/4 teaspoon almond extract
3 cups all-purpose flour
2 cans (21 ounces each) cherry pie filling
GLAZE:
1 cup confectioners' sugar
1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
1/2 teaspoon almond extract
2 to 3 tablespoons 2% milk

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°. In a large bowl, cream butter, sugar and salt until light and fluffy, 5-7 minutes. Add eggs, 1 at a time, beating well after each addition. Beat in extracts. Gradually add flour., Spread 3 cups dough into a greased 15x10x1-in. baking pan. Spread with pie filling. Drop remaining dough by teaspoonfuls over filling. Bake 35-40 minutes or until golden brown. Cool completely in pan on a wire rack., In a small bowl, mix confectioners' sugar, extracts and enough milk to reach desired consistency; drizzle over top.
